背景情况:
- 失眠和过度白天嗜睡 (EDS) 经常同时发生,呈现复杂的睡眠表型.
- 了解"失眠患者"的情况以及他们对数字干预的反应对于有针对性的治疗至关重要.
- 通过KANOPÉE应用程序收集睡眠数据并提供个性化的行为建议.
研究的目的:
- 描述患有失眠和过度白天嗜睡的个体 ("睡眠失眠者").
- 评估17天的数字睡眠干预治疗这一特定患者群的有效性.
- 确定与"失眠症"表型相关的并发症.
主要方法:
- 使用KANOPÉE应用程序对21590名参与者的数据进行分析.
- 基于爱普沃思睡眠度 (≥11) 和失眠严重程度指数 (≥15) 的"失眠患者"的分类.
- 描述并排除并发症 (例如睡眠呼吸暂停,RLS,抑郁症) 进行进一步分析.
主要成果:
- 47.9%的失眠参与者报告EDS,将他们归类为"睡眠失眠者".
- 抑郁症是"失眠患者"中最常见的并发症.
- 在排除并发症后,44.3%的初始失眠组仍然是"睡眠失眠患者",通常与中期/晚期失眠症状有关.
- 与其他失眠组相比,数字干预对"失眠患者"具有相似的有效性.
结论:
- 在失眠患者中, 过度的白天嗜睡非常普遍.
- 伴随性疾病,特别是抑郁症, 解释了一些病例,
- 一个17天的数字睡眠干预是有效的治疗"失眠",表明数字健康解决方案的潜力.

Insomnia is a prevalent sleep disorder characterized by difficulty falling asleep, frequent awakenings during the night, and waking up too early without being able to return to sleep. People with insomnia often experience these disruptions at least three nights a week for at least one month. Chronic insomnia, which lasts for at least three months, can lead to increased anxiety, which in turn can worsen sleep difficulties, creating a cycle of sleeplessness and stress.

Insufficient sleep refers to not getting the recommended amount of sleep for optimal functioning, even if it's just slightly less than needed. Sleep insufficiency may occur due to lifestyle choices, such as staying up late for social events or work, resulting in routinely getting less sleep than required. For example, consistently sleeping 6 hours when the body needs 7-9 hours can lead to cumulative effects on health and well-being.
